Park · Singapore

Marina Gardens Drive

Elevate your senses on the OCBC Skyway, a stunning aerial walkway winding through the iconic Supertree Grove at Gardens by the Bay in Singapore. Feel the gentle breeze as you walk above lush tropical greenery, framed by futuristic steel tree structures that blend nature with cutting-edge design. This immersive journey offers panoramic views of Singapore’s vibrant skyline, inviting travel lovers to capture breathtaking moments of urban nature fusion. Experience the perfect harmony of serenity and modernity, inspiring awe and wanderlust in every step. Dare to discover Singapore’s green heart from above and make memories that linger like the warm tropical air.
